NMRHCA was established in 1990 to provide health care coverage to retirees of state agencies and eligible participating public entities. Approximately 305 public entities including cities, counties, universities and charter schools participate in NMRHCA. The agency provides medical plans for both non-Medicare and Medicare-eligible retirees and their dependents as well as dental, vision and life insurance. The Authority currently provides coverage to approximately 66,000 retirees and their dependents. The Authority is governed by an 11-member Board of Directors.
